【单细胞高级绘图】06.feature展示

这个图是前两天刚画的。箱型图散点图小提琴图组合在一起,档次瞬间上去了。

最近修稿过程中,审稿人提了一个建议,说是在某一张小提琴图上添加点,可以更好反映数据的分布。我理解他的意思,大概就是:

左图变右图。
说实话,我觉得右图这种seurat风格的图非常丑,很多单细胞文章放的这个图,我都觉得丑。

所以我给大家提供了一种新的选择参考,就是最上面那张图。

获取代码

这个系列都会采取限时公开的方式共享代码,24小时内是免费的。超过这个时间如何获取,公粽号后台回复2022A可知(可能需要你动动小手转发一下)。

代码和测试数据的网盘链接如下:

链接:https://pan.baidu.com/s/1zfvvni_icwsjf1kgLrJMCw
提取码:rxy8

往期推文

01.marker展示_聚类和热图组合

【代码更新】01.marker展示_聚类和热图组合

02.marker展示_堆叠小提琴图

03.两组比较_差异基因数目展示

04.两组比较_差异基因展示

05.两组比较_基因集分数添加显著性

  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
### 回答1: 好的,以下是代码和绘图: ```python import librosa import librosa.display import matplotlib.pyplot as plt # 读取音频文件 y, sr = librosa.load('audio.wav') # 提取MFCC系数 mfccs = librosa.feature.mfcc(y=y, sr=sr) # 绘制MFCC系数图像 plt.figure(figsize=(10, 4)) librosa.display.specshow(mfccs, x_axis='time') plt.colorbar() plt.title('MFCC') plt.tight_layout() plt.show() ``` 绘图结果如下: ![MFCC](https://i.imgur.com/6fJ6wK.png) ### 回答2: import librosa import librosa.display import matplotlib.pyplot as plt # 加载音频文件 file_path = 'audio.wav' y, sr = librosa.load(file_path) # 提取MFCC特征 mfccs = librosa.feature.mfcc(y=y, sr=sr) # 绘制MFCC特征图 plt.figure(figsize=(10, 4)) librosa.display.specshow(mfccs, x_axis='time') plt.colorbar(format='%+2.0f dB') plt.title('MFCC') plt.show() ### 回答3: 下面是一个利用librosa.feature.mfcc函数提取MFCC系数并绘图的示例代码: ```python import librosa import librosa.display import matplotlib.pyplot as plt # 读取音频文件 audio_path = 'audio.wav' y, sr = librosa.load(audio_path) # 提取MFCC系数 mfccs = librosa.feature.mfcc(y=y, sr=sr) # 绘制MFCC系数图像 plt.figure(figsize=(10, 4)) librosa.display.specshow(mfccs, x_axis='time') plt.colorbar(format='%+2.0f dB') plt.title('MFCC') plt.tight_layout() plt.show() ``` 上述代码首先使用librosa.load函数读取音频文件,将音频数据`y`和采样率`sr`作为参数传递给librosa.feature.mfcc函数,以提取MFCC系数。 然后,使用matplotlib.pyplot库绘制MFCC系数图像。通过调整figure大小、设置颜色栏格式、添加标题以及调整图像布局等参数,最后显示绘制的图像。 注意:在运行代码之前,确保已经安装了librosa、matplotlib和numpy等必要的Python库,并将audio.wav替换为实际的音频文件路径。

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值